为什么删除数据库出错

worktile 其他 19

回复

共3条回复 我来回复
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    删除数据库出错可能有以下几个原因:

    1. 权限不足:在删除数据库之前,需要确保当前用户具有足够的权限来执行删除操作。如果当前用户没有足够的权限,那么删除数据库的操作将会失败。

    2. 数据库正在使用中:如果数据库正在被其他进程或应用程序使用,那么删除操作将会失败。在执行删除操作之前,需要确保没有其他进程或应用程序正在使用该数据库。

    3. 数据库文件损坏:数据库文件可能会因为各种原因而损坏,例如磁盘故障、断电等。如果数据库文件损坏,那么删除操作可能会失败。在这种情况下,需要修复数据库文件或使用备份文件来恢复数据库。

    4. 数据库锁定:如果数据库被锁定,那么删除操作将会失败。数据库锁定可能是由于其他进程或应用程序正在执行一些操作,例如备份、还原、数据导入导出等。在执行删除操作之前,需要确保数据库没有被锁定。

    5. 数据库配置错误:数据库的配置文件中可能存在错误或不一致的设置,导致删除操作失败。在执行删除操作之前,需要仔细检查数据库的配置文件,确保配置正确。

    总结起来,删除数据库出错的原因可能包括权限不足、数据库正在使用中、数据库文件损坏、数据库锁定以及数据库配置错误。在遇到删除数据库出错的情况时,需要仔细排查以上可能的原因,并采取相应的解决措施来解决问题。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    删除数据库出错可能有多种原因。下面我将列举一些常见的原因和解决方法。

    1. 权限不足:删除数据库需要有足够的权限。如果你没有足够的权限,就无法执行删除操作。解决方法是检查你的用户权限,并确保你有足够的权限来删除数据库。

    2. 数据库正在被使用:如果数据库正在被其他用户或应用程序使用,你可能无法删除它。解决方法是先停止使用数据库的所有连接和应用程序,然后再尝试删除数据库。

    3. 数据库处于锁定状态:如果数据库处于锁定状态,你也无法删除它。这可能是由于其他操作正在执行,例如备份或还原操作。解决方法是等待锁定操作完成后再尝试删除数据库。

    4. 数据库文件被占用:如果数据库文件被其他进程占用,你无法删除它。这可能是由于数据库文件正在被备份、还原或其他进程占用。解决方法是确认数据库文件没有被其他进程占用,并确保关闭所有使用数据库文件的进程。

    5. 数据库文件损坏:如果数据库文件损坏,删除操作可能会失败。这可能是由于磁盘故障、意外断电等原因导致的文件损坏。解决方法是使用数据库修复工具来修复损坏的数据库文件。

    6. 数据库服务器故障:如果数据库服务器发生故障,删除操作可能会失败。这可能是由于硬件故障、网络问题等原因导致的。解决方法是检查数据库服务器的状态,并确保服务器正常运行。

    总结起来,删除数据库出错可能是由于权限不足、数据库正在使用、数据库处于锁定状态、数据库文件被占用、数据库文件损坏或数据库服务器故障等原因导致的。针对不同的原因,可以采取相应的解决方法来解决问题。

    1年前 0条评论
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    删除数据库出错可能有多种原因。下面将从方法、操作流程等方面讲解。

    一、方法:

    1. 使用错误的命令或语法:在删除数据库时,必须使用正确的命令或语法。常见的数据库删除命令包括DROP DATABASE和DELETE DATABASE等,具体取决于所使用的数据库管理系统。如果使用错误的命令或语法,系统将无法识别您的操作,从而导致删除失败。

    2. 权限不足:删除数据库需要具有足够的权限。如果您没有足够的权限,系统将拒绝您的删除请求。请确保您具有足够的权限来执行此操作。

    3. 数据库正在使用中:如果数据库正在被其他用户或应用程序使用,系统将无法删除它。在删除数据库之前,请确保没有其他用户正在使用该数据库,并且所有相关的应用程序已经关闭。

    二、操作流程:

    1. 连接到数据库管理系统:首先,您需要连接到数据库管理系统,以便执行删除操作。您可以使用命令行工具、图形用户界面工具或编程语言的API来连接到数据库。

    2. 选择要删除的数据库:在连接到数据库管理系统后,您需要选择要删除的数据库。根据数据库管理系统的不同,您可以使用不同的命令或选项来选择数据库。

    3. 执行删除操作:一旦选择了要删除的数据库,您可以执行删除操作。根据数据库管理系统的不同,您可以使用不同的命令或选项来执行删除操作。请确保您在执行删除操作之前备份重要的数据,以防止意外删除。

    4. 检查删除结果:删除数据库后,您可以检查删除结果以确保操作成功。您可以使用数据库管理系统提供的命令或选项来检查数据库是否已成功删除。

    总结:
    在删除数据库时,正确使用命令或语法、具有足够的权限、确保数据库未被使用以及备份重要数据是避免删除错误的关键。同时,根据不同的数据库管理系统,可能会有一些特定的操作流程和注意事项。请仔细查阅相关文档和参考资料,以确保正确地删除数据库。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部